Clarkston's DeKalb clay soil is pretty dense and doesn't drain like sandy loam does, which is exactly why artificial turf is such a smart choice here. When we're prepping a lot for a putting green installation, we have to account for that compact clay underneath—it means proper base preparation is non-negotiable. The good news is that artificial turf eliminates the drainage nightmare natural grass creates in clay-heavy soil. You'll also want to think about sun exposure. Many of the properties around Downtown Clarkston and Milam Park have mature trees that create partial shade, which is actually ideal for a putting green since it keeps the synthetic surface cooler and extends its lifespan. Lot sizes in these neighborhoods tend to be smaller, so we typically work with tighter spaces—nothing we haven't done before, but it does mean precision matters during installation. We also make sure any work we do complies with HOA guidelines, which vary by neighborhood. The upshot: DeKalb clay and compact yards are perfect for artificial turf, and a putting green thrives in exactly these conditions.
